File tree Expand file tree Collapse file tree 2 files changed +5
-5
lines changed
Expand file tree Collapse file tree 2 files changed +5
-5
lines changed Original file line number Diff line number Diff line change @@ -10,8 +10,8 @@ import (
1010// Version information placeholder.
1111var Version = "dev"
1212
13- // getHomeDirectory returns the user's home directory
14- // Tries HOME first, then falls back to USERPROFILE for Windows
13+ // getHomeDirectory returns the user's home directory.
14+ // Tries HOME first, then falls back to USERPROFILE for Windows.
1515func getHomeDirectory () string {
1616 homeDir := os .Getenv ("HOME" )
1717 if homeDir == "" {
Original file line number Diff line number Diff line change @@ -1269,20 +1269,20 @@ func handleCall(cache *MCPClientCache) http.HandlerFunc {
12691269 defer cache .mutex .Unlock ()
12701270
12711271 switch requestData .Type {
1272- case "tool" :
1272+ case EntityTypeTool :
12731273 var toolResponse * mcp.CallToolResult
12741274 request := mcp.CallToolRequest {}
12751275 request .Params .Name = requestData .Name
12761276 request .Params .Arguments = requestData .Params
12771277 toolResponse , callErr = cache .client .CallTool (context .Background (), request )
12781278 resp = ConvertJSONToMap (toolResponse )
1279- case "resource" :
1279+ case EntityTypeRes :
12801280 var resourceResponse * mcp.ReadResourceResult
12811281 request := mcp.ReadResourceRequest {}
12821282 request .Params .URI = requestData .Name
12831283 resourceResponse , callErr = cache .client .ReadResource (context .Background (), request )
12841284 resp = ConvertJSONToMap (resourceResponse )
1285- case "prompt" :
1285+ case EntityTypePrompt :
12861286 var promptResponse * mcp.GetPromptResult
12871287 request := mcp.GetPromptRequest {}
12881288 request .Params .Name = requestData .Name
You can’t perform that action at this time.
0 commit comments